“Be still, and know that I am God. I will be exalted among the nations, I will be exalted in the earth!”-Psalm 46:10 (ESV)
Thoughts on Today’s Verse
What a blessed comfort this verse has been to multitudes of believers in Christ, down through the ages, who have rested on these words of the Psalmist. What refreshment these simple words have bestowed on many little lambs, who have listened to the voice of their Good Shepherd – that Great Shepherd of the sheep, Who opens His arms to widely embrace all who will trust Him in His name. But in context we see another component to these words of reassurance – a plan to glorify His name and exult His person among the nations of the world – who rage against the God of heaven and His annointed King. It’s of great encouragement both to His people Israel and all His chosen ones, of all ages, that men who follow their own atheistic ‘will’ and construct their own anti-God plans, will finally be brought to nothing – for God alone will be exulted among the heathen and His purposes alone will come to fruition. Though God’s people, Israel are soon to face the Time of Jacob’s Trouble, His promise to them will never fail – for the time is fast approaching when they look on Him Whom they have pierced and recognise their messiah and king. Though life for many church-age believers, is also being pounded on many sides, we have God’s own assurance that the sheep of His flock are secure in His hands. Truly let us be still and rest on the Rock of our salvation.
